2001 Press ReleasesDate: 6th June 2001 Objective wins Australian Broadcasting Authority
Sydney, AUSTRALIA --- Objective Corporation (ASX: OCL), Australia's leading
provider of knowledge and process management solutions, today announced
a new contract with The Australian Broadcasting Authority (ABA). As part of the ABA's Information Management System (AIMS) project, Objective's
knowledge management software will provide the organisation with an enterprise
wide information management system. The information management solution will combine an ever-increasing amount
of structured and unstructured data from a number of information areas
including corporate records about Pay TV licenses, commercial and service
licenses, subscriptions, complaints and their subsequent investigations,
statistical and financial data and kids classification registry, into
a single integrated system. "The contract underlines the growing recognition that information
management and corporate record keeping is an area of immense importance
and value to government agencies. Objective has proven itself time and
time again to be delivering results for governments who are consolidating
information management systems and positioning for Government Online,"
said Tony Walls, CEO Asia Pacific, Objective Corporation. The implementation of the core Objective records and information management
solution is expected to take eight weeks to complete. Implementation of
all components of the AIMS system will be finalised by December 2001. -ends- About The Australian Broadcasting Authority
The Australian Broadcasting Authority (ABA) was established by the Broadcasting
Services Act 1992, and began operations on 5 October 1992. The ABA is
an independent federal statutory authority responsible for the regulation
of free-to-air radio and television, pay TV, digital broadcasting and
Internet content in Australia. Its policy objectives include the desirability of program diversity,
limits on concentration of ownership and foreign control of the mass media
and the need for media to help foster Australian cultural identity, report
news fairly and respect community standards. Related Stories Objective
